Purchasing Power Analysis
A Mechanical Drafters in Wyoming earns $42,640 in nominal terms, which is 28.9% below the national average of $60,000. After adjusting for the local cost of living (index 92.4 vs national 100), this is equivalent to $46,147 in national-average purchasing power.
Tax differences are not included. Only cost-of-living index adjustments are applied.
